郑高峰

职称:教授、博士生导师

职务:仪器与电气系副主任

Email:zheng_gf@xmu.edu.cn

研究方向:


柔性电子、智能控制、微纳喷印、静电纺丝、传感系统集成应用等

个人简历:

  工学博士,厦门大学教授、科学仪器所所长、仪器与电气系副主任、博士研究生导师,福建省杰出青年基金获得者、福建省“雏鹰计划”拔尖人才、厦门市双百计划领军型创业人才、福建省高层次人才。承担有国家自然科学基金面上项目、深圳市重大研究专项、福建省产学研合作重点项目、引导类重点项目等研究课题以及30余项企业委托技术开发课题。在Advance Fiber MaterialsSeparation and Purification TechnologyACS Applied Materials & InterfacesIEEE Sensors Journal、光学精密工程等期刊发表 SCIEI收录学术论文160余篇,出版专著1本,专章4篇,作为第一发明人授权发明专利40余项,其中15项专利实现了产业转化应用。第一完成人获中国发明协会发明创新奖一等奖、福建省科学技术进步奖二等奖、厦门市科学技术进步奖二等奖各1项。
